Schwally Idiot. 124 from II. פסח , of sacred dance ) ;— abs. פ׳ Ex 12:11 +; פָּ˜סַח

v 21 +; pl. פְּסָחִים 2 Ch 30:17 + 3 times;— 1. sacrifice of passover , involving communion-meal, hence a species of peace-offering ( cf. I . זֶבַח II. 2 ), זֶבַח פ׳ הוא לי׳ Ex 12:27 ( J ), cf. v 11 ( P ); זָבַח פ׳ Dt 16: 2, 5 , 6 ; אכל הפ׳ 2 Ch 30:1 8; the special feature lay in the application of blood to homes to consecrate them; cf. sim. Bab. rite of purification Zim ib. ii. 126–7 . 2. the animal victim of the passover: שׁחט פ׳ Ex 12:21 ( J ) 2 Ch 30:15 ; 35:1 , 6 , 11 Ez 6:2 0, cf. 2 Ch 30:1 7; בשׁל הפ׳ באשׁ 2 Ch 35:1 3; לפסחים 2 Ch 35: 7, 8 , 9 . [Passover animals ( cf. Br Hex. 206) were צֹאן flock Ex 12:21 ( J ), שֶׂה v 3, 4 , 5 , incl. כֶּבֶשׁ and עֵז v 5 ( P ); צאן ובקר Dt 16: 2; large numbers of all these ( שֶׂה not used) in Josiah’s passover, according to 2 Ch 35:7 , 8 , 9 , but evident mingling of whole burnt-offerings for the passover with special passover victim.] 3. festival of the passover: חג הפ׳ Ex 34:25 ( J ); (ה)פ׳ Lv 23:5 Nu 28:1 6; 33:3 Jos 5:11 ( P ) Ez 45:21 ; חֻקַּת הפ׳ Ex 12:43 Nu 9:1 2, 14 ( P ); עשׂה פ׳ Ex 12:48 Nu 9: 2, 4 , 5 , 6 , 10 , 13 , 14 Jos 5:10 ( P ) Dt 16:1 2 K 23:2 1, 22 , 23 2 Ch 30: 1, 2 , 5 ; 35:1 , 16 , 17 , 18 (×2), 19 Ezr 6:1 9; it was held in month הָאָבִיב Dt 16: 1, בָּעָ˜רֶב v 6; on 14th day Jos 5:10 ( P ), of 1st month Ez 45:21 ; בֵּין הערבים ( Ex 12:6 ) Lv 23:5 Nu 9:5 ( P ); if impossible at that time, then on 14th of 2nd month Nu 9:10 , 12 . [No ref. to פֶּסַח in E ; J subordinates it to מַצֹּות (the great feast of JE); in D it predom. over מצות ; P makes it first in importance ( Br Hex. 195 f.).]

תִּפְסַח S 8607 GK 9527 n.pr.loc. on Euphrates ( prob. ford (though Lag BN 131 doubts); Lewy Fremdw. 146 cp. Λάµψακος (on Bosphorus), expl. as לַפֶּסַח ) ;— 1 K 5:4 , NE. limit of Sol.’s dominion; = Gk. Θάψακος Xenoph

Anab. i. 4 etc.; identif. with Kal’at Dibse , at the great easterly bend of the river, c. Lat. 35 ° 55 ˊ N, Long. 38 ° 20 ˊ E, JPPeters Nation, May 23, 1889; Nippur i. 96 ff.
